| | | | | | | | Summary:
ORDINANCE relating to the Fiscal Affairs of the OLD SIXTH WARD REDEVELOPMENT AUTHORITY ON BEHALF OF REINVESTMENT ZONE NUMBER THIRTEEN, CITY OF HOUSTON, TEXAS (OLD SIXTH WARD ZONE); approving the Fiscal Year 2021 Operating Budget for the Authority and the Fiscal Years 2021-2025 Capital Improvement Projects Budget for the Zone - DISTRICT H - CISNEROS |
| | | | | | | | Background:
SPECIFIC EXPLANATION:
The Administration has undertaken a comprehensive review of the proposed FY21 TIRZ budgets and recommends approval of the FY21 Operating Budget for the Old Sixth Ward Redevelopment Authority (the Authority) and the FY21 – FY25 CIP Budget for Reinvestment Zone Number Thirteen (the Zone).
- The Total Operating Budget for FY21 is $4,241,159, which includes $1,248,941 for required fund transfers required by the triparty agreement between the City, Zone, and Authority; and the interlocal agreement between the Zone and the Houston Independent School District. The FY21 Budget also includes $2,992,218 for Project Costs committed to debt service, a sanitary sewer project, and the construction of Dow School Park.
- The FY21 – FY25 CIP totals $6,945,000 and includes provisions for design and construction of roadway and street reconstruction, public utility improvements and parks.
- The FY21 Operating Budget includes $2,510,000 for capital expenditures and $142,750 for administration and overhead. The Authority must advise the Chief Development Officer of any budget amendments. Adjustments to the budget that exceed $400,000 require City Council approval.
- The FY21 Operating Budget has a municipal services charge of $142,891.
